Goku, Go Surpass Super Saiyan God!

The Kaiō-shin are surprised that the Universe is still intact following the battle, but they fear the worst is still to come. On Earth, Vegeta, Whis, and the others are still standing by, watching the battle. Whis is surprised by the Super Saiyan God's power and its ability to keep up with his trainee. In space, Goku struggles to keep up with Beerus' attack, which ultimately ends up in a massive explosion, blinding everyone on Earth. Shortly after, the light clears out, revealing everything to be as it was prior to the explosion. Beerus explains that he used his full power to negate the explosion, thereby saving the Universe. Seeing it as a perfect opportunity to boast, Mr. Satan arranges to have him be falsely credited with saving the planet yet again. Despite being at his limit, Goku remains calm, which annoys the God of Destruction. Beerus thinks Goku might have a strategy that he has been hiding which Goku promptly denies, saying that everything he had been doing was improvised as they fought. The Gods quickly power up and continue fighting, but this time, both at their limit. However, as soon as they start, Goku loses his Super Saiyan God aura, reverting to the ordinary Super Saiyan form. Upon noticing that, Beerus decides to quit, thinking it is pointless to fight an ordinary Saiyan. Goku, however, does not notice and keeps going at it. Able to sense Goku's energy, Whis assumes that the battle has concluded and that Goku lost, but Piccolo begs to differ. Surprised that Goku is still able to hit him even after losing his God form, Beerus surmises that Goku's body has adjusted to the Super Saiyan God power, making him stronger in his ordinary form. Goku proclaims that, with or without the Super Saiyan God form, it is still him that Beerus is up against, and the two resume their battle.

The Late Show with Stephen Colbert
Stephen Colbert brings his signature satire and comedy to The Late Show with Stephen Colbert, the #1 show in late-night. Featuring bandleader Jon Batiste with his band Stay Human, the Emmy Award-nominated show broadcasts from the historic Ed Sullivan Theater. He talks with an eclectic mix of guests about what is new and relevant in the worlds of politics, entertainment, business, music, technology, and more. Stephen Colbert took over as host, executive producer, and writer of The Late Show on Sept. 8, 2015.

The Librarians: The Next Chapter
The Librarians: The Next Chapter centers on Vikram Chamberlain, a "Librarian" from the past who time traveled from 1847 and now finds himself stuck in the present. When Vikram returns to his castle in Belgrade, Serbia and discovers that it is now a museum, he inadvertently releases magic across the continent. With the help of a new team of eclectic heroes, including a savant in world history, a scientific genius, and a highly skilled Guardian, Vikram has only six months to clean up the mess he made.

Saturday Night Live
Saturday Night Live is an Emmy Award-winning late-night comedy showcase.
Since its inception in 1975, "SNL" has launched the careers of many of the brightest comedy performers of their generation. As The New York Times noted on the occasion of the show's Emmy-winning 25th Anniversary special in 1999, "in defiance of both time and show business convention, 'SNL' is still the most pervasive influence on the art of comedy in contemporary culture." At the close of the century, "Saturday Night Live" placed seventh on Entertainment Weekly's list of the Top 100 Entertainers of the past fifty years.
